Canada’s NDP Leader Jagmeet Singh issued the following statement:

“As we kick off this year’s National Volunteer Week, it is important for us celebrate everyone who gives their time and energy to help build up our communities.
Fittingly, this year’s theme is “Every Moment Matters” and it aims to appreciate each volunteer and their charitable actions.
No good deed is too small to have an impact.
When people get together in compassion and empathy to help those in need, everyone benefits. By engaging with our communities, we create a healthier and happier society for all.
New Democrats understand that many people are struggling to keep up with the rising costs of living, but it is by working together and helping one another that we can move forward and create a better future.

We recognize and appreciate all of Canada’s volunteers who give so much to their community – thank you.”
